Telehealth and Remote Monitoring for Veterans

One of the most significant transformations in veteran healthcare is the rise of telehealth and remote patient monitoring. Veterans, particularly those in rural areas or with mobility issues, often face challenges accessing traditional healthcare facilities. Telehealth bridges this gap by enabling virtual consultations, medication management, and mental health support from the comfort of their homes. The Department of Veterans Affairs (VA) has significantly expanded its telehealth services in recent years, reporting a substantial increase in virtual care appointments.

Remote patient monitoring (RPM) devices add another layer of convenience and proactive care. These devices track vital signs like blood pressure, heart rate, and glucose levels, transmitting data to healthcare providers in real-time. This allows for early detection of potential health issues and timely interventions, reducing the need for frequent in-person visits and hospitalizations. For example, a veteran with chronic heart failure can use a wearable monitor that alerts their care team to any concerning changes, enabling immediate adjustments to their treatment plan.

Advancements in Prosthetics and Assistive Devices

Technological advancements are revolutionizing the field of prosthetics and assistive devices, offering veterans with disabilities unprecedented levels of mobility, functionality, and independence. From myoelectric prosthetics controlled by muscle signals to advanced exoskeletons that restore mobility, these innovations are transforming lives.

Myoelectric prosthetics use sensors to detect electrical signals generated by muscles in the residual limb. These signals are then translated into movements of the prosthetic hand or arm, allowing for more natural and intuitive control. Advanced models even incorporate sensory feedback, enabling users to feel the textures and shapes of objects they are holding.

Exoskeletons are wearable robotic devices that provide support and assistance to individuals with mobility impairments. These devices can help veterans with spinal cord injuries or other conditions regain the ability to walk, stand, and perform daily tasks. Some exoskeletons are powered by batteries, while others are controlled by the user’s own movements. The VA is actively involved in research and development of advanced exoskeletons, exploring their potential to improve the lives of veterans with disabilities.

Beyond prosthetics and exoskeletons, assistive devices such as smart wheelchairs, adaptive driving equipment, and communication aids are also enhancing the independence and quality of life for veterans with disabilities. These technologies empower veterans to participate more fully in their communities and pursue their personal and professional goals.

Mental Health Apps and Digital Therapies for PTSD

Addressing the mental health needs of veterans, particularly those suffering from Post-Traumatic Stress Disorder (PTSD), is a critical priority. Technology is playing an increasingly important role in providing accessible and effective mental health support through mobile apps and digital therapies. These tools offer a range of features, including self-assessment questionnaires, mindfulness exercises, cognitive behavioral therapy (CBT) techniques, and peer support forums.

Several mental health apps have been specifically designed for veterans, incorporating evidence-based practices and tailored content. PTSD Coach, developed by the VA’s National Center for PTSD, is a popular app that provides education about PTSD, self-help tools, and resources for seeking professional care. Headspace and Calm are also utilized by many veterans to help manage stress, anxiety, and sleep problems. These apps offer guided meditations, breathing exercises, and relaxation techniques that can be practiced anytime, anywhere.

Digital therapies, such as online CBT programs, provide a structured and interactive approach to mental health treatment. These programs typically involve a series of modules that teach veterans how to identify and challenge negative thoughts, manage their emotions, and develop coping skills. Digital therapies can be accessed remotely, making them a convenient and discreet option for veterans who may be hesitant to seek traditional therapy.

The effectiveness of mental health apps and digital therapies has been demonstrated in several studies. Research has shown that these tools can reduce PTSD symptoms, improve mood, and enhance overall well-being. However, it is important to note that mental health apps and digital therapies should not be considered a replacement for professional care. They are best used as a supplement to traditional therapy or as a tool for self-management and ongoing support. Data Analytics and Personalized Medicine for Veterans

The power of data analytics and personalized medicine is being harnessed to improve the quality and effectiveness of veteran healthcare. By analyzing vast amounts of data from electronic health records, genomic information, and other sources, healthcare providers can gain valuable insights into disease patterns, treatment outcomes, and individual patient needs. This information can then be used to develop personalized treatment plans that are tailored to each veteran’s unique circumstances.

The VA is actively involved in using data analytics to identify veterans who are at high risk for certain health conditions, such as heart disease, diabetes, and suicide. By identifying these individuals early on, healthcare providers can intervene proactively to prevent or delay the onset of these conditions. Data analytics can also be used to optimize medication regimens, improve patient safety, and reduce healthcare costs.

Personalized medicine takes this approach a step further by incorporating an individual’s genetic information into their treatment plan. For example, pharmacogenomics testing can be used to determine how a veteran will respond to certain medications, allowing healthcare providers to select the most effective and safest drugs. This approach is particularly valuable for veterans who are taking multiple medications or who have a history of adverse drug reactions.

Artificial Intelligence in Veteran Healthcare

Artificial intelligence (AI) is emerging as a powerful tool in various aspects of veteran healthcare, from diagnosis and treatment planning to administrative tasks and patient engagement. AI algorithms can analyze medical images, such as X-rays and MRIs, to detect diseases and anomalies with greater speed and accuracy than human radiologists. AI can also be used to predict patient outcomes, personalize treatment plans, and identify potential drug interactions.

One promising application of AI in veteran healthcare is in the diagnosis of PTSD. AI algorithms can analyze speech patterns, facial expressions, and other behavioral data to identify veterans who may be suffering from PTSD. This can help to overcome the stigma associated with mental health conditions and encourage veterans to seek treatment.

AI is also being used to automate administrative tasks, such as appointment scheduling, claims processing, and medical coding. This frees up healthcare providers to focus on patient care and reduces administrative costs. Chatbots powered by AI are being used to answer veterans’ questions, provide information about VA benefits, and connect them with relevant resources. While AI offers many potential benefits, it is important to address the ethical and privacy concerns associated with its use. Data security, algorithmic bias, and transparency are critical considerations that must be addressed to ensure that AI is used responsibly and ethically in veteran healthcare.
